Jody Roberts Domingue, 69, of Orange, Texas passed away Monday, May 1, 2017 at her home surrounded by family. Jody was born November 26, 1947 in Port Arthur, Texas to Edwin Roberts and Dorothy Blanchard Roberts. She was a lifelong area resident. Jody was in Public Relations and Marketing at Christus St. Mary Hospital, where she started the Children's Miracle Network. She was also chairperson for March of Dimes in Beaumont, and was instrumental in bringing Mardi Gras to Port Arthur. She worked as a realtor at ReMax First and retired in 2010, but her greatest joy was teaching art.
